Christian Drejer's coach wants him to penetrate more and on Sunday night, he did what he was asked but was not on the court when Virtus Bologna lost a heartbreaker to Teramo, 92-91, in the Italian Cup tournament. After going to the foul line 10 times and scoring 12 points overall, the 6'-9" shooting guard fouled out late in the fourth quarter. Drejer, the Nets' 2004 draft pick, played the point as well Sunday. He had 3 assists and 4 rebounds but shot only 2 for 5, often failing to finish.
